Firetide Appoints New American Sales VP

Anixter International accomplished Security Solutions veteran, Senior VP Michael Duncan, joined Firetide, as VP of Sales Americas. Duncan for the past six years has lead Anixter’s sales of security solutions through the installer channel to end users for video and access control solutions.

"While Duncan was leading the security initiative at Anixter, security sales grew 20 fold. He has the experience and relationships to help us continue to drive revenue growth in our core municipal infrastructure market and help us aggressively expand our available market opportunities in transportation, telecommunications and wireless LANs among others," said Bo Larsson, CEO of Firetide. "At Firetide, he will grow our system integrator partnerships, build out our sales organization in the Americas and help us ensure that we continue to double our revenues every year."


"Firetide has tremendous momentum, market and technology leadership in wireless infrastructure mesh," said Michael Duncan. "In my career, I have rarely seen a young company with the success and potential that Firetide has demonstrated. I look forward to working with Firetide to growing the business to the next level, leveraging my experience and relationships to build a larger channel and be a key contributor to the company's continued success."


At Anixter, Duncan was responsible for growing the security business, implementing the sales and marketing strategy. This includes the selection of best in class supplier partners and helping them to implement their sales plans with Anixter. He built a security sales staff to support the efforts of the general sales organization, assisting them with business development and technical support. He hired a direct staff of salespeople to focus on the large security integrator organizations and vertical market sales people for critical infrastructure and transportation. While he focused primarily on North America, he provided direction and support for the rest of the world as needed. The sales and marketing strategy built in the U.S. is also followed in Asia/Pac, Latin America and EMEA.
